Abstract

The utility model provides a lifting table top transport vehicle, which relates to the technical field of transport vehicles and comprises: the lifting table comprises a plurality of baffles, wherein one side of each baffle is slidably connected with a lifting table top II, each lifting table top II is connected with a guide groove through a limiting moving mechanism, one side of each baffle is connected with a frame in a clamping mode, one side of each frame is fixedly connected with a lifting table top I, one side of each baffle is fixedly connected with a quick bolt, one side of each quick bolt is slidably connected with a locking pin, one end of each locking pin is fixedly connected with a circular plate, and one side of each baffle is provided with a circular notch. According to the utility model, the times of using the transport vehicle by the staff are solved by the limit moving mechanism and the spring moving lifting mechanism, and when cargoes are stacked on the transport vehicle, if the cargoes are too much and the weight is too heavy, the lifting table top II can slowly descend, so that the accommodating volume is increased, the times of using the transport vehicle by the staff are reduced, and the working efficiency is improved.

Technical Field
The utility model relates to the technical field of transport vehicles, in particular to a transport vehicle with a liftable table top.
Background
At the time of short-distance cargo transportation, a mode of manually transporting or paving a conveyor belt is often adopted at present. However, for a large-weight and large-number cargo, the amount of each conveyance by manual conveyance is small, resulting in a large number of conveyance times, so that the conveyance efficiency is not high, and the worker is liable to be tired during manual conveyance, further resulting in a reduction in the work efficiency. If the conveyor belt device is adopted, the conveyor belt is high in laying cost, inconvenient to assemble and disassemble and flexible.
The utility model aims to provide a lifting table top transport vehicle which is convenient to take out or put goods and can protect the health of staff.

Referring to fig. 1-8, the present utility model provides a technical solution: liftable mesa transport vechicle includes: the novel lifting device comprises a plurality of baffles 1, wherein one side of each baffle 1 is slidably connected with a lifting table top II 25, the lifting table top II 25 is connected with a guide groove 10 through a limiting moving mechanism, one side of each baffle 1 is connected with a frame 17 in a clamping mode, one side of each frame 17 is fixedly connected with a lifting table top I9, one side of each baffle 1 is fixedly connected with a quick bolt 5, one side of each quick bolt 5 is slidably connected with a locking pin 6, one end of each locking pin 6 is fixedly connected with a circular plate 7, one side of each baffle 1 is provided with a circular notch 8, one end of each locking pin 6 is slidably connected with the inner wall of each circular notch 8, each frame 17 is connected with a fixed pulley 23 through a spring moving lifting mechanism, and the bottom of each frame 17 is rotationally connected with a wheel 2.
As shown in fig. 1-8, an armrest 4 is fixedly connected to one side of the frame 17, a storage clamp plate 3 is fixedly connected to one side of the baffle plate 1, when a worker needs to carry goods, the circular plate 7 is manually extruded first, so that the locking pin 6 penetrates through one side of the baffle plate 1, the lifting table top two 25 is prevented from being ejected out of the inner wall of the frame 17 due to the fact that the lifting mechanism is moved by a spring, when the worker places the goods on the lifting table top two 25, the lifting table top two 25 can be kept at the bottom end position of the locking pin 6, when the worker needs to take the goods, the worker does not need to bend down, in the process of taking the goods, the rest goods on the lifting table top two 25 are still at the right height, when the worker needs to move the transportation, the worker only needs to manually drag the armrest 4, and when the worker needs to carry an order, the worker only needs to put the rest on the inner wall of the storage clamp plate 3.
As shown in fig. 1-8, the spring moving lifting mechanism comprises a fixed pulley 23, one side of a frame 17 is fixedly connected with the fixed pulley 23, the inner wall of the fixed pulley 23 is rotationally connected with a rotating wheel 22, one side of the rotating wheel 22 is slidably connected with a steel wire rope 20, one side of the steel wire rope 20 is clamped with two rope binding pieces 21, one side of the steel wire rope 20 is clamped with a tension spring 19, the bottom end of the tension spring 19 is clamped with a loose joint screw 18, the bottom end of the loose joint screw 18 is fixedly connected to one side of the frame 17, one side of the steel wire rope 20 is clamped with a scissor differential hinge shaft 24, one end of the scissor differential hinge shaft 24 is connected with four connecting rods 13 in a penetrating way, when a lifting platform II 25 is free of cargoes, the four connecting rods 13 are driven to roll upwards through the fixed pulley 23 and the steel wire rope 20, and then the lifting platform II is supported to move upwards, meanwhile, in order to avoid the tension spring 19 from being separated, the tension spring 19 can only stretch in the position of the lifting platform II, and the scissor differential hinge shaft 24 is pulled by the steel wire rope 20 to drive the connecting rods 13 to move upwards, when the gravity load is borne by the steel wire rope 20, and the load is smaller than the second lifting platform 25, if the load is not higher than the second lifting platform 25, and the lifting platform II is not lifted, and the body of a person can be lifted slightly, but the lifting platform II is more than the lifting platform is lifted, and the body of a person is lifted and the person.
As shown in fig. 1-8, the limiting moving mechanism is connected with a guide groove 10, one sides of the lifting table top 9 and the lifting table top two 25 are both slidably connected with two guide grooves 10, one side of the guide groove 10 is fixedly connected with an optical axis 12, one end of the optical axis 12 is connected to one side of the connecting rod 13 in a penetrating manner, when the connecting rod 13 turns over, in order to prevent the connecting rod 13 from separating from the lifting table top 9 and the lifting table top two 25, the connecting rod 13 can only linearly move on one side of the lifting table top 9 and the lifting table top two 25 through the guide groove 10, and in the turning over process of the connecting rod 13, the lifting table top two 25 can be moved upwards because of the linear movement.
As shown in fig. 1-8, two sleeved grooves 15 are slidably connected to one sides of the lifting table top one 9 and the lifting table top two 25, a rotating shaft 14 is rotatably connected to the inner wall of the sleeved groove 15, one end of the rotating shaft 14 is connected to one side of the connecting rod 13 in a penetrating manner, the other side of the connecting rod 13 rotates through the rotating shaft 14 sleeved on the inner wall of the groove 15, so that the connecting rod 13 can only linearly move on one side of the lifting table top two 25 and the lifting table top one 9, and the lifting table top two 25 can move upwards due to the fact that the connecting rod can only linearly move.
Working principle: when the goods are stacked on the transport vechicle, if the goods are too much and weight is heavy, lift mesa two 25 can slowly descend, increase and hold the volume, when the goods need be got, need not to bend down, take out the in-process of goods, the surplus goods on lift mesa two 25 still be in just high, when the removal transport vechicle, only need manual dragging handrail 4 can, simultaneously when need carry the order, only need put in storage splint 3 inner wall can.
